FAQs About the word drainage ditch

డ్రైనేజీ డిచ్

a ditch for carrying off excess water or sewage

No synonyms found.

No antonyms found.

drainage basin => డ్రైనేజ్ బేసిన్, drainage area => డ్రైనేజి ఏరియా, drainage => డ్రైనేజ్, drainable => డ్రెయిన్ చెయ్యదగిన, drain the cup => కప్పును ఖాళీ చేయండి,